Understanding Screen Scratch Types
Not all scratches are created equal. Before attempting any remedy, it’s essential to determine whether the damage is superficial or structural. Smartphones typically feature glass screens made from materials like Gorilla Glass, which are designed to resist scratches but not immune to them. Scratches are generally categorized into three types:
- Surface-level (fine) scratches: Barely visible under normal light, often caused by dust or fabric. These can usually be buffed out easily.
- Moderate scratches: Visible under direct light and may catch fingernails. They penetrate slightly into the glass surface.
- Deep scratches: Clearly visible, tactile, and sometimes disrupt display clarity. These require more intensive treatment and carry higher risk if mishandled.
True “deep” scratches extend beyond the oleophobic coating and into the top layer of glass. While they cannot be fully erased—glass does not regenerate—they can often be significantly reduced in visibility through polishing techniques that level the surrounding surface.

Safe Home Remedies for Deep Scratches
The following methods use mild abrasives to gently polish the glass around the scratch, reducing contrast and depth. Success depends on patience, consistency, and proper application. Never apply excessive pressure, and always test on a small, inconspicuous area first.
1. Baking Soda and Water Paste
Baking soda (sodium bicarbonate) has a Mohs hardness of about 2.5–3, making it softer than glass (which rates 5.5–7). When mixed into a paste, it acts as a gentle abrasive capable of smoothing micro-imperfections without causing additional damage.
- Combine two parts baking soda with one part water to form a thick paste.
- Clean the screen thoroughly with isopropyl alcohol and a microfiber cloth.
- Apply the paste directly onto the scratch using a soft cotton swab or lint-free cloth.
- Gently rub in a circular motion for 30–60 seconds.
- Wipe off with a damp cloth, then dry with a clean microfiber towel.
- Inspect under bright light. Repeat up to three times if needed.
This method works best on moderate scratches. For deeper ones, multiple applications over consecutive days yield better results than aggressive rubbing.
2. Toothpaste (Non-Gel, Whitening Formula)
Many whitening toothpastes contain silica or calcium carbonate—mild abrasives used to polish teeth. The same principle applies to glass surfaces when used carefully.
| Do’s | Don’ts |
|---|---|
| Use white, non-gel toothpaste labeled \"whitening\" | Never use gel-based or charcoal-infused toothpaste |
| Apply with soft-bristle toothbrush or microfiber pad | Avoid pressing hard or scrubbing rapidly |
| Rinse thoroughly after treatment | Don’t leave residue on screen edges near speakers or ports |
Procedure:
- Apply a pea-sized amount of toothpaste to the affected area.
- Using a soft cloth, rub in small circles for 45 seconds.
- Wipe clean with a damp microfiber cloth, then dry immediately.
- Evaluate results under natural light.
Note: Some users report improved clarity after just one application, though optimal results often require repetition every 12 hours for up to two days.
3. Cerium Oxide Polish
For serious scratch reduction, cerium oxide—a fine polishing compound used in lens and optical glass restoration—offers superior performance. Though less common in households, it’s affordable and reusable.
Steps:
- Dilute a pinch of cerium oxide powder with water to form a milky suspension.
- Apply with a foam applicator pad or soft cloth.
- Buff the scratch using slow, even circular motions for 1–2 minutes.
- Rinse and dry completely.
This method requires more effort but delivers professional-grade smoothing. It’s especially effective on older devices with accumulated wear.

When NOT to Attempt DIY Repair
While home treatments can improve appearance, certain conditions warrant professional service or replacement:
- Cracked glass: If the scratch is accompanied by spider-webbing or structural cracks, polishing will not help and may worsen the issue.
- Touch unresponsiveness: A scratch disrupting touchscreen functionality indicates internal sensor damage, not just surface wear.
- Under-display components: Avoid abrasive methods near fingerprint sensors or front cameras, where delicate coatings exist.
- Newer phones with anti-reflective layers: Excessive polishing can degrade special coatings, increasing glare.
In such cases, consult a certified repair technician. The cost of screen replacement on mid-range phones has dropped significantly, often ranging between $80 and $150—less than potential data loss from improper handling.

Frequently Asked Questions
Can toothpaste really remove deep scratches?
Yes, but with caveats. Whitening toothpaste contains mild abrasives that can smooth the area around a scratch, reducing its shadow effect. It won’t “fill” the groove but can make it less visible. Results vary based on scratch depth and glass composition.
Will these methods damage my screen’s coating?
Potentially, if done incorrectly. Repeated or forceful polishing can wear down oleophobic (oil-repellent) and anti-reflective coatings. Limit treatments to 2–3 sessions, use minimal pressure, and always finish with a screen protector to restore protection.
Are there any permanent home fixes for deep scratches?
No true permanent fix exists outside of replacing the glass. However, consistent polishing can achieve lasting aesthetic improvement. Once minimized, a high-quality screen protector will shield the area from further degradation.
